    This review of food stamp applications from the 50 states and the District of Columbia exposes some of the many obstacles low-income Americans face when accessing the food stamp program

    The objective of the present study was to determine the effectiveness of the opioid antagonist naltrexone at reducing the consumption of EtOH and nicotine in female alcohol-preferring (P) rats. P rats have been selectively bred to have a genetic predisposition for alcohol abuse, which allows them to be used as an animal model of alcoholism. P rats readily self-administer i.v nicotine (Le et al., 2016), have EtOH consumption during adolescence that is similar to that seen in adulthood, and operantly respond for EtOH until they are impaired/intoxicated (Bell et al., 2006). Thus, P rats are a useful model for studying naltrexone’s effects on EtOH and nicotine co-use

    An improved model of ethanol and nicotine co-use in female P rats: Effects of naltrexone, varenicline, and the selective nicotinic α6β2* antagonist r-bPiDI

    Background Although pharmacotherapies are available for alcohol (EtOH) or tobacco use disorders individually, it may be possible to develop a single pharmacotherapy to treat heavy drinking tobacco smokers by capitalizing on the commonalities in their mechanisms of action. Methods Female alcohol-preferring (P) rats were trained for EtOH drinking and nicotine self-administration in two phases: (1) EtOH alone (0 vs. 15% EtOH, 2-bottle choice) and (2) concomitant access, during which EtOH access continued with access to nicotine (0.03 mg/kg/infusion, i.v.) using a 2-lever choice procedure (active vs. inactive lever) in which the fixed ratio (FR) requirement was gradually increased to FR30. When stable co-use was obtained, rats were pretreated with varying doses of naltrexone, varenicline, or r-bPiDI, an α6β2* subtype-selective nicotinic acetylcholine receptor antagonist shown previously to reduce nicotine self-administration. Results While EtOH intake was initially suppressed in phase 2 (co-use), pharmacologically relevant intake for both substances was achieved by raising the “price” of nicotine to FR30. In phase 2, naltrexone decreased EtOH and water consumption but not nicotine intake; in contrast, naltrexone in phase 1 (EtOH only) did not significantly alter EtOH intake. Varenicline and r-bPiDI in phase 2 both decreased nicotine self-administration and inactive lever pressing, but neither altered EtOH or water consumption. Conclusions These results indicate that increasing the “price” of nicotine increases EtOH intake during co-use. Additionally, the efficacy of naltrexone, varenicline, and r-bPiDI was specific to either EtOH or nicotine, with no efficacy for co-use. Nevertheless, future studies on combining these treatments may reveal synergistic efficacy

    Effects of the nicotinic agonist varenicline, nicotinic antagonist r-bPiDI, and DAT inhibitor R-modafinil on co-use of ethanol and nicotine in female P rats.

    Rationale: Co-users of alcohol and nicotine are the largest group of polysubstance users worldwide. Commonalities in mechanisms of action for ethanol (EtOH) and nicotine proposes the possibility of developing a single pharmacotherapeutic to treat co-use. Objectives: Toward developing a preclinical model of co-use, female alcohol-preferring (P) rats were trained for voluntary EtOH drinking and i.v. nicotine self-administration in three phases: (1) EtOH alone (0 vs. 15%, 2-bottle choice); (2) nicotine alone (0.03 mg/kg/infusion, active vs. inactive lever); and (3) concurrent access to both EtOH and nicotine. Using this model, we examined the effects of (1) varenicline, a nicotinic acetylcholine receptor (nAChR) partial agonist with high affinity for the α4β2 subtype; (2) r-bPiDI, a subtype-selective antagonist at α6β2* nAChRs; and (3) (R)-modafinil, an atypical inhibitor of the dopamine transporter (DAT). Results: In Phases 1 and 2, pharmacologically relevant intake of EtOH and nicotine was achieved. In the concurrent access phase (Phase 3), EtOH consumption decreased while nicotine intake increased relative to Phases 1 and 2. For drug pretreatments, in the EtOH access phase (Phase 1), (R)-modafinil (100 mg/kg) decreased EtOH consumption, with no effect on water consumption. In the concurrent access phase, varenicline (3 mg/kg), r-bPiDI (20 mg/kg), and (R)-modafinil (100 mg/kg) decreased nicotine self-administration, but did not alter EtOH consumption, water consumption, or inactive lever pressing. Conclusions: These results indicate that therapeutics which may be useful for smoking cessation via selective inhibition of α4β2 or α6β2* nAChRs, or DAT inhibition, may not be sufficient to treat EtOH and nicotine co-use

    Design of price incentives for adjunct policy goals in formula funding for hospitals and health services

    Background. Hospital policy involves multiple objectives: efficiency of service delivery, pursuit of high quality care, promoting access. Funding policy based on hospital casemix has traditionally been considered to be only about promoting efficiency. Discussion. Formula-based funding policy can be (and has been) used to pursue a range of policy objectives, not only efficiency. These are termed 'adjunct' goals. Strategies to incorporate adjunct goals into funding design must, implicitly or explicitly, address key decision choices outlined in this paper. Summary. Policy must be clear and explicit about the behaviour to be rewarded; incentives must be designed so that all facilities with an opportunity to improve have an opportunity to benefit; the reward structure is stable and meaningful; and the funder monitors performance and gaming

    Food insecurity and diabetes self-management among food pantry clients

    OBJECTIVE: To examine the association between level of food security and diabetes self-management among food pantry clients, which is largely not possible using clinic-based sampling methods. DESIGN: Cross-sectional descriptive study. SETTING: Community-based food pantries in California, Ohio and Texas, USA, from March 2012 through March 2014. SUBJECTS: Convenience sample of adults with diabetes queuing at pantries (n 1237; 83% response). Sampled adults were stratified as food secure, low food secure or very low food secure. We used point-of-care glycated Hb (HbA(1c)) testing to determine glycaemic control and captured diabetes self-management using validated survey items. RESULTS: The sample was 70% female, 55% Latino/Hispanic, 25% white and 10% black/African American, with a mean age of 56 years. Eighty-four per cent were food insecure, one-half of whom had very low food security. Mean HbA(1c) was 8·1% and did not vary significantly by food security status. In adjusted models, very-low-food-secure participants, compared with both low-food-secure and food-secure participants, had poorer diabetes self-efficacy, greater diabetes distress, greater medication non-adherence, higher prevalence of severe hypoglycaemic episodes, higher prevalence of depressive symptoms, more medication affordability challenges, and more food and medicine or health supply trade-offs. CONCLUSIONS: Few studies of the health impact of food security have been able to examine very low food security. In a food pantry sample with high rates of food insecurity, we found that diabetes self-management becomes increasingly difficult as food security worsens. The efficacy of interventions to improve diabetes self-management may increase if food security is simultaneously addressed

    An Effectiveness Trial of Contingency Management in a Felony Preadjudication Drug Court

    No full text
    This study evaluated a contingency management (CM) program in a drug court. Participants in one condition earned gift certificates that escalated by 5.00 increments. Participants in a second condition began earning higher magnitude gift certificates, and the density of reinforcement was gradually decreased. No main effects of CM were detected, which appears to be attributable to a ceiling effect from the intensive contingencies already delivered in the drug court and the low density of reinforcement. Preplanned interaction analyses suggested that participants with more serious criminal backgrounds might have performed better in the CM conditions. This suggests that CM programs may be best suited for more incorrigible drug offenders
